How to Fix the P0087 DTC Code On a Duramax (Expert Insights)

Your vehicles with a Duramax engine may face many issues such as fuel system error, fuel pressure problems, or supply pipe issues. Whatever the problem is, you must find a proper solution, right? Then, a diagnostic trouble code will help you find the exact issue immensely.

The code p0087 on Duramax represents the issue related to the fuel delivery process of your pickup trucks. There are many factors responsible for this issue. Among them, supply pipe blockage, mechanical issues, problems in pressure regulation, etc., are common.

However, this article will let you know how serious the code p0087 is for the automobile with a Duramax engine, what to do in this situation, the cost of repair, and many more associated crucial things. So, without wasting any more time, let’s start to learn.

How to Fix the P0087 DTC Code

What Does P0087 Means For Duramax?

The fuel sensor of your vehicle determines how much fuel the engine needs. Now, if you notice the code p0087, it means the engine is facing fuel pressure issues. However, let’s look at the breakdown of the code p0087.

  • P= Powertrain, a system that helps the vehicle to move forward.
  • 0= a generic (SEA) number
  • 0= Fuel and air metering
  • 87= Specific fault index (In our case, this represents fuel system pressure too low )

The vehicle’s fuel pressure can be raised by PCM whenever it needs more power. But when the fuel rail pressure remains too low, your Duramax engine vehicle faces an issue supplying the fuel. Hence, the vehicle’s engine will not get the necessary fuel.

Consequently, the PCM of your vehicle will log the code p0087. However, the Society of Automotive Engineers (SAE) has specified this p0087 code to trigger the described issue.

How Serious Is P0087 Code On Duramax?

Because of this issue, first of all, you will not feel comfortable while driving an automobile. And sometimes, it may make your vehicle useless as well.

Notably, the vehicle’s engine can stop without noticing while you are driving. Then, you may face an accident. So, think how worse the matter will be.

You have to check for this issue whenever you notice that the automobile doesn’t run properly. If you trigger p0087, you should take action immediately. Otherwise, your vehicle will turn useless.

What Causes P0087 Code On Duramax?

A number of serious factors are responsible for the p0087 code on Duramax engine vehicles. And after happening the possible causes that we have listed below, the scanner will show the code p0087. However, let’s look at the causes.

  • Troubled fuel pump
  • Confined fuel line
  • Problems with fuel filter
  • Broken pressure pump
  • Weak fuel pump driver module
  • Issues with fuel rail pressure sensor
  • Clogged filter
  • Electrical issues with pressure sensor
  • Damaged fuel tank
  • Issues with fuel injector

After noticing the code p0087 on your dodge Duramax, you must immediately decide to fix the issue. For this purpose, you have to move through a step-by-step process. No single solution is available for this issue.

But never be worried. We are going to describe the whole fixing process straightforwardly.

Step-1: Diagnose the exact problem

At the very beginning of the process, you have to diagnose the actual issue that is responsible for the code p0087. For this purpose, you can use a scanner to read the code.

After that, test the fuel tank, fuel filters, and fuel lines properly. Find out any unwanted issues that can create a problem in fuel circulation.

Most importantly, the fuel pump must be tested at the end of the diagnosing step.

Step-2: Replace the fuel filter

A fuel filter is one of the major equipment for fuel supply. But it can be damaged for many reasons. If you notice a severe issue with the fuel filter, remove it immediately. And replace a new one for better service.

Step-3: Repair the fuel pressure sensor

At the same time, you may notice a problem with the fuel pressure sensor. And a faulty fuel pressure sensor can harm the fuel delivery system as well. So, you must repair it as soon as possible.

You should have replaced a new fuel pressure sensor in case of a worse condition. So, never hesitate to do that.  

Step-4: Change fuel lines

You can’t ignore the importance of fuel lines in case of fuel circulation. But these lines can get leaked for many reasons.

And leaked lines can create an issue in the fuel delivery system. As a result, you will not feel comfortable driving your automobile. Hence, you should change the leaked or damaged fuel lines straight away.

Step-5: Repair the fuel pump

A bad fuel pump is also responsible for the code p0087. So, you should take the necessary action to repair a fuel pump. For this purpose, you can use a fuel pressure gauge.

However, if you can’t repair it because of a worse condition, you can easily remove the pump. In place of that, replace a new one.

Other Symptoms Of Getting P0087 Code On Duramax

You may notice some common symptoms of getting the p0087 code on your vehicle. By detecting these symptoms, you will be able to trigger the exact problem with your Duramax automobile. Among a lot of symptoms, some common are listed below.

  • Performance of the engine
  • Consume extra fuel
  • The vehicle stop running
  • The vehicle can run poorly
  • The engine stop working
  • Engine misfire can take place
  • Can’t get expected fuel mileage
  • The engine runs rough

How Much Does It Cost To Fix P0087 Code On Duramax?

The overall cost depends on the materials that you need to replace. It may cost around 100$ the diagnose the exact issue by an expert. Remember that diagnosing is the first step of repairing. So, this step should be performed flawlessly.

If you have a damaged fuel pump, you may need to spend around 200$ to 1000$ to replace a new one. On the contrary, replacing fuel lines may require 200$ to 500$.

However, labor cost is not included with the material’s cost. So, you have to pay an extra cost in this case.

Can You Drive Your Duramax With Code P0087?

Experts never recommend driving a Duramax with code p0087 because you can face any tough situation at any time. Engine failure, stop running, engine misfire, and more awkward matters can happen.

However, if you need to drive your vehicle like dodge Duramax whenever this code is present, you must be more careful. Besides, you should have the intention to handle any kind of situation.

Otherwise, you can face hazardous situations. Most importantly, your Duramax engine vehicles can be harmed.


All of the described methods will work well to fix the code p0087 on your Duramax automobiles. But you must be sure about the exact issue responsible for the matter.

Notably, move through the step by step process. Never go to repair without diagnosing. And most importantly, consider every single symptom. The symptom can give you a primary idea about the issue that your vehicle is facing.

However, get back your Duramax on the road by repairing the code p0087. As it can happen for too low fuel system pressure, be concerned about all associated matters. Good luck!

